POSITION SUMMARY

This position is responsible for coordinating all activities associated with keeping production on schedule using proven materials processes. Materials Coordinators are also responsible for inventory management to maintain the integrity of inventory records and coordinating all activities associated with the Materials department within a designated area on the production line.

WHAT YOU WILL DO:

- Coordinate all materials functions within a designated cell/area on the production floor.
- Responsible for maintaining accuracy of inventory in your designated area and accuracy of reject requirements.
- Ensure work center data is complete, accurate and current
- Communicate job schedules to shop floor personnel through the use of dispatch/Kanban techniques
- Monitor production activities to maintain the integrity of the job order and inventory files
- Perform cycle counts and cell audits to ensure inventory accuracy on a daily basis and distribute reports
- Support production through monitoring, scheduling, and expediting parts
